I've posted a battle report from another of my club's Dark Age games on my blog here:

link

The rules we were play-testing are TooFatLardies' forthcoming Dark Age rules, entitled Dux Britanniarum. The game features a desperate fight for a river ford, as told by the life-ward, Cynewulf of the Grey Shore …

"By the light of the guttering fire I can still see his face, flecked with blood and the exhaustion of the battle. I was silent while he spoke to me throughout much of the night. I shall remember his story to tell to my son, as my Father, Cynewulf of the Grey Shore, has told it to me."
